Interface Description
The IGSS32 SAIA S-BUS communication interface offers connection to all Saia PLCs supporting the S-BUS protocol. The SAIA S-BUS protocol can be used in both direct point-to-point and multidrop configurations. It can also be used in dialled-up applications using leased lines or public tele-network. The coommunication driver uses an industri standard RS232-C serial interface on the PC and supports all three SAIA S-BUS communication modes: parity, break and data mode.

The IGSS32 system polls the PLC equipment cyclically according to one of four user-defined time intervals. The time intervals are configurable from 100 milliseconds to 999 seconds. The system automatically groups process data in data blocks – thus fully exploiting the the communication link in relation to the present configuration.
Technical Data
Electrical Interface | : | RS232 |
Protocol | : | SAIA S-BUS (break, parity or data mode) |
Types of data | : | String, Fixed point 8, 16, 32, BCD 16, 32, IEEE Float, P8 Float and integer. |
PLC types supported | : | All SAIA PCD series PLCs supporting the SAIA S-BUS Protocol. |
Addressing | : | Node (PLC), data type (Register (16 and 32 bit), input, output, flags, timer and counter), Type index, bit offset. |
Supported platforms | : | Windows Vista, Windows XP, Windows 2003 Server, Windows 2000 |
Max. telegram size | : | 128 bytes pr. Telegram |
Transmission speed | : | Up to 115Kbaud depending on the PLC port speed. |
Communication mode | : | Half duplex |
Throughput | : | Up til 4 telegrams pr. Channel pr. Second (depending on available bandwidth). |
Max. number of channels | : | Up to 8 COM ports are supported concurrently. |
Max. number of nodes | : | 1 pr. COM port |
PC hardware requirements | : | 1-8 standard serial ports (COM ports). Standard modem(s) if dialled-up is used. |
PC software requirements | : | None |
